Файл: Моделирование предметной области «Учет товаров» с помощью UML (Характеристика организационной и функциональной структуры).pdf
Добавлен: 29.02.2024
Просмотров: 40
Скачиваний: 0
СОДЕРЖАНИЕ
1.1 Характеристика объекта автоматизации
1.1.1 Характеристика организационной и функциональной структуры
1.1.2 Организационная структура и система управления
1.2. Анализ существующей организации бизнес (прикладных) и информационных процессов
1.2.1. Описание существующей организации бизнес и информационных процессов
1.2.3. Формирование предложений по автоматизации (информатизации) бизнес-процессов
1.3 Постановка задачи автоматизации (информатизации) бизнес-процессов
1.3.1. Цели и задачи проекта автоматизации (информатизации) бизнес-процессов
1.3.2. Построение и обоснование модели новой организации бизнес процессов
1.3.3. Спецификация и обоснование нефункциональных требований
1.3.4 Спецификация и обоснование функциональных требований
- автоматизировать соответствующие функции сотрудников;
- обучить персонал;
- использовать собственный транспорт;
- проводить рекламные компании;
- использовать возможности социальных сетей, расширять круг клиентов за счет работы с профильными группами.
Логико-структурный подход в проекте автоматизации логистической деятельности для сети овощных магазинов.
Уровень задач |
Уровень индикатора |
Основной критерий оценки |
Цель: сокращение издержек торговой сети про реализации СХ продукции |
Индикатор воздействия: Ц1: менеджеры по логистике |
Устойчивость Воздействие |
Итог 1: Снижение издержек предприятия |
Индикаторы роста: 1а. Временные затраты на оформление документов 1б. Сокращение затрат на ведение основной деятельности |
Устойчивость Результативность |
Микро-результат 1.1 Разработана система по управлению логистикой для сети овощных магазинов |
1.1.а Процент рабочих мест, на которые внедрена система |
Устойчивость Результативность Эффективность |
Деятельность |
Проведение технических учеб со специалистами предприятия |
Устойчивость Результативность Эффективность |
Логико-структурная матрица проекта
Уровень целей |
Измеримые показатели |
Источники и методы для подтверждения достижений |
Допущения и риски |
Общие цели Автоматизировать логистику |
Наличие логистической ИС |
Данные об архитектуре ИС предприятия |
|
Конкретные цели 1) Кадровое обеспечение 2) Финансирование 3) Методология разработки |
Наличие кадров Наличие финансирования Утвержденная методология |
Смета проекта Назначение ответственных |
Резерв финансов имеется, кадровое обеспечение присутствует |
Результаты 1) Разработана логистическая система 2) Обоснована экономическая целесообразность 3) Персонал обучен 4) Заключен договор сопровождения |
Наличие программной системы Наличие алгоритма расчета экономической эффективности Наличие обученного персонала Наличие фирм, предоставляющих услуги сопровождения |
Руководство пользователя и администратора, аппаратное обеспечение, приказ о вводе в эксплуатацию |
Система адаптирована к специфике предприятия Персонал получил необходимые навыки, экономический расчет проведен без ошибок |
Действия 1) анализ бизнес-процессов 2) определение задач автоматизации 3) выбор стратегии автоматизации 4) выбор программного обеспечения с лучшими показателями по цене и качеству 5) утверждение стратегии у руководства 6) обучение персонала 7) привлечение специалистов по внедрению |
Ресурсы: 1) Денежные, X руб. 2) сотрудники: %чел. от общего числа сотрудников 3) Временные ресурсы, рабочих дней |
1) Проектная документация 2) Проектная документация 3) Проектная документация 4) Указ о финансировании проекта 5) Увеличение темпа реализации проекта 6) Заявление о приеме на работу от специалиста 7) Аттестация персонала |
Нехватка ресурсов: 1) Денежных 2) Человеческих 3) Временных |
1.3.3. Спецификация и обоснование нефункциональных требований
Перечень аварийных ситуаций, по которым должны быть регламентированы требования к надежности:
- сбой работы системы. Перезапустить программное обеспечение, в случае сохранения неисправности обратиться к системному администратору;
- сбой операционной системы. Перезагрузить компьютер, в случае сохранения неисправности обратиться к системному администратору;
- сбой электропитания. Выключить компьютер, обратиться в службу энергетика;
- выход из строя персонального компьютера. Обесточить компьютер, обратиться к системному администратору.
В случае отказа оборудования система должна быть перезапущена после ремонта или замены оборудования.
Требования безопасности должны соответствовать требованиям по обеспечению эксплуатации, обслуживанию и ремонту технических средств системы (защита от воздействий электрического тока, электромагнитных полей, акустических шумов и т.п.).
Комплекс технических средств необходимо эксплуатировать в закрытых отапливаемых помещениях с вентиляцией.
Требования к сохранности информации
Сохранность информации должна быть обеспечена периодическим резервным копированием файла базы данных.
В случае экстренных событий: аварий, отказов технических средств (в том числе - потеря питания, выход из строя и т.п.) должна быть обеспечена сохранность информации в системе путем восстановления информации из последней резервной копии БД.
Лингвистическое обеспечение системы должно обеспечивать общение различных категорий пользователей в удобной форме для преобразования информации в машинную форму и обратно в вид, понятный человеку.
Лингвистическое обеспечение АРМ включает в себя:
- язык проектирования АРМ;
- язык программирования АРМ;
- язык диалога с АРМ.
При реализации АРМ будут применяться:
- языкпрограммирования1С: Предприятие;
- CASE-средства (Computer Aid Software Engineering);
- диалоговой язык выполняется посредством форм.
1.3.4 Спецификация и обоснование функциональных требований
Техническое обеспечение – представляет комплекс технических средств, предназначенных для обработки данных в ИС. В состав комплекса входят электронные вычислительные машины, осуществляющие обработку экономической информации, средства сбора и регистрации информации, средства передачи данных по каналам связи, средства накопления и хранения данных и выдачи результатной информации, вспомогательное оборудование и организационная техника.
Компьютер, периферийное оборудование, организационная техника, необходимые для разработки в ООО «Спектр» имеются.
Таблица 11–Технические характеристики персонального компьютера
Наименование |
Характеристика |
|
Тип процессора |
Intel Core i3-3220 |
|
Частота процессора |
3.30ГГц |
|
Оперативная память |
8 Gb |
|
Жесткий диск: |
700Gb |
|
Оптический привод |
DVD±R/RW-CD-R/RW |
|
Монитор |
«LG» Flatron L1933S-BF, 19" |
|
Принтер |
Samsung ML-3710 KX |
|
Клавиатура |
Genius KB06X2 (PS/2) |
|
Мышь |
GeniusNetScroll 120 (PS/2) |
Конфигурация сервера БД приведена в таблице 12.
Таблица 12– Конфигурация сервера IBMxSeriesx226
Наименование |
Характеристика |
Тип процессора |
Intel Xeon |
Частота процессора |
3.40ГГц |
Оперативная память |
8 Gb |
Жесткий диск: |
2000Gb |
Оптический привод |
DVD±R/RW-CD-R/RW |
RAID |
Integrated IBM ServRAID-7e providing RAID-0 or RAID-1 standard |
Power |
Worldwide, voltage-sensing 530-watt or redundant 514-watt power suplies with auto restart |
Для разработки ИС также необходимо требуемое программное обеспечение – это операционная система WindowsXP и выше, и Microsoftoffice. Компьютер, принтер, оргтехника и ПО имеются в наличии, поэтому затраты на их приобретение при расчете себестоимости ИС не учитывались.
Требования к надежности: программный комплекс должен обладать возможностью восстановления работоспособности без значительных нарушений в работе в части организации продаж СХ продукции.
Требования к информационной безопасности: система должна иметь функционал разграничения доступа согласно должностным обязанностям сотрудников, исключать утечки конфиденциальной информации. Также необходимо наличие системы от пользовательских ошибок.
Требования к быстродействию: все основные автоматизированные функции должны осуществляться за приемлемое время. Время реакции системы на запрос пользователя не должно превышать 2сек.
Требования к эргономике:
Взаимодействие пользователей с системой должно осуществляться посредством визуального графического интерфейса. Интерфейс программного продукта должен быть понятным и удобным, не должен быть перегружен графическими элементами и должен обеспечивать быстрое отображение экранных форм. Навигационные элементы должны быть выполнены в удобной для пользователя форме. Средства редактирования информации должны удовлетворять принятым соглашениям в части использования функциональных клавиш, режимов работы, поиска, использования оконной сайта. Ввод-вывод данных информационной системы, прием управляющих команд и отображение результатов их исполнения должны выполняться в интерактивном или автоматическом режимах. Интерфейс должен соответствовать современным эргономическим требованиям и обеспечивать удобный доступ к основным функциям и операциям информационной системы.
Интерфейс должен быть рассчитан на преимущественное использование манипулятора типа «мышь», то есть управление программой должно осуществляться с помощью набора экранных меню, кнопок, значков и других графических элементов, управляемых кнопками «мыши» с дублированием управления клавиатурой. Клавиатурный режим должен использоваться главным образом при заполнении и/или редактировании текстовых и числовых полей экранных форм.
Все надписи экранных форм, а также сообщения, выдаваемые пользователю (кроме системных сообщений) должны быть на русском языке.
Экранные формы должны проектироваться с учетом требований унификации:
- все экранные формы пользовательского интерфейса должны быть выполнены в едином графическом дизайне, с одинаковым расположением основных элементов управления и навигации;
- для обозначения однотипных операций должны использоваться идентичные графические значки, кнопки и другие управляющие (навигационные) элементы. Должна быть проведена унификация терминов, используемых для описания идентичных понятий, операций и действий пользователя;
- реакция системы на действия оператора (наведение указателя «мыши», переключение фокуса, нажатие кнопки) должна быть типовой для каждого действия над одними и теми же графическими элементами, независимо от их расположения на экране.
2. Моделирование в UML
2.1. Информационное обеспечение
Информационная модель – совокупность информации, характеризующая существенные свойства и состояния объекта, процесса, явления, в которой однозначно определен каждый его элемент и обеспечена их логическая взаимосвязь [18].
На основании приведенных бизнес-процессов можно построить ER-диаграмму базы данных. Диаграмма «сущность-связь» (ER-диаграмма) позволяет описывать концептуальные схемы предметной области. В данном случае она представляет собой нотацию Питера Чена, которая описывает объекты и отношения между ними [19].
Ключевыми сущностями разрабатываемой подсистемы являются:
- товары;
- заявки от клиентов;
- клиенты;
- заказы;
- продажи.
Кодированию в документах подлежат те признаки, по которым выполняется группировка информации в ПК. В нашей информационной системе создан локальный классификатор, с использованием иерархического метода классификации.
В автоматизированной системе управления менеджера по продажам кодированию подлежат следующие объекты:
- заказы от клиентов;
- СХ продукция;
- подразделения;
- клиенты;
- заявки клиентов;
- продажи.
Структура нормативно-справочной информации, используемой для разработки системы управления документооборотом, показана в таблице 2.1.
Таблица 2.1 - Структура нормативно-справочной информации
№ п/п |
Наименование кодируемого множества объектов |
Значность кода |
Система кодирования |
Вид классификатора |
1 |
2 |
3 |
4 |
5 |
1 |
Код заказа |
ХХХ ХХХХХ |
серийно – порядковая |
локальный |
2 |
Код товара |
ХХХХХ |
порядковая |
локальный |
3 |
Код клиента |
ХХХХ |
порядковая |
локальный |
4 |
Код заявки |
ХХХХ ХХХХХ |
серийно-порядковая |
локальный |
5 |
Код продажи |
ХХХХХХ |
порядковая |
локальный |
6 |
Код склада |
ХХ |
порядковая |
локальный |
7 |
Код задания |
ХХХХ |
порядковая |
локальный |